Big Front Brake Kit Or Svt Brake Swap???
hey fellows,
i am done with the engine, at least for now. we are never done, you know that, i know that, but im done, lol. anyways, i have a bunch of hp and tq for now, I am getting my clutch and torsen installed, what i wanted to do now was to change the crappy zx3 brakes. i just bought some powerslot for a good deal but i dont think im going to keep those for too long. i need to get some stopping power, u know? i can there fast but can stop fast??? i've been thinking bout the svt brake swap for bout $800 because it gets rid of the rear drum, which i hate. but i do like the idea of a big brake kit on the front as well. which is better in your opinion and why? bang for buck? and performance wise, specially??? is it better to have some big ass brake on front and drums in the back? or have all four disc wih equal stopping power as the svt does??? thanks for all you help and make sure to answer the poll!!! i found these for big brake kit option TCE = http://www.tceperformanceproducts.com/ BAT = http://www.batinc.net/ BAER = http://www.baer.com/ FOCUS CENTRAL= http://www.focus-central.com/main.asp SSBC= http://www.stainlesssteelbrakes.com/ BRAKE MAN http://www.thebrakeman.com/ and then of course there is the svt swap that i found for $800 + $120 s/h

Bang for the buck, hands down the SVT kit. The SVT kit is cheaper overall, but maybe not the best stopping power because of the turbo. I would most likely say go with the TCE or Baer from your choices. I think the Brembo GT kit might be better for the front IMO and only cost $1495 from Steeda but requires the SVT front knuckles.
